演算法筆記 問題 A C語言 數字交換

2021-10-16 17:15:45 字數 665 閱讀 8299

題目描述

輸入10個整數,將其中最小的數與第乙個數對換,把最大的數與最後乙個數對換。寫三個函式; ①輸入10個數;②進行處理;③輸出10個數。

輸入10個整數

輸出整理後的十個數,每個數後跟乙個空格(注意最後乙個數後也有空格)

樣例輸入 copy

2 1 3 4 5 6 7 8 10 9
樣例輸出 copy

1 2 3 4 5 6 7 8 9 10
#include using namespace std;

int main()

printf("%d ", minnum);

int stemp = myqueue.front(), btemp = myqueue.back();

myqueue.pop();

int sflag = 0, bflag = 0;

if(stemp==maxnum)

else

}printf("%d ", maxnum);

} else

else if(myqueue.front()==maxnum&&bflag==0)

else

}printf("%d ", maxnum);

} return 0;

}

問題 A C語言 數字交換

題目描述 輸入10個整數,將其中最小的數與第乙個數對換,把最大的數與最後乙個數對換。寫三個函式 輸入10個數 進行處理 輸出10個數。輸入10個整數 輸出整理後的十個數,每個數後跟乙個空格 注意最後乙個數後也有空格 樣例輸入 copy 2 1 3 4 5 6 7 8 10 9 樣例輸出 copy 1...

問題 A C語言11 1

完成乙個對候選人得票的統計程式。假設有3個候選人,名字分別為li,zhang和fun。使用結構體儲存每乙個候選人的名字和得票數。記錄每一張選票的得票人名,輸出每個候選人最終的得票數。結構體可以定義成如下的格式 struct person leader 3 第一行有乙個整數n,表示以下有n張選票資訊將...

問題A C語言11 1

完成乙個對候選人得票的統計程式。假設有3個候選人,名字分別為li,zhang,fun。使用結構體儲存每乙個候選人的名字和得票數。記錄每乙個選票的得票人名,輸出每個候選人最終的得票數。結構體可以定義成如下的格式 structleader 3 程式如下 include includestruct per...